Output b512b6a36ea05c501d7588fa403a0cbf1e1a0728203c555eac51b172cae94798:4

value
2930636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89108cdf99abcdaaa29926763ca228e2b046f508 OP_EQUAL
address
3EBkKkxE6ZHxipAzaAu79gpruVkxZWHyUc
transaction
b512b6a36ea05c501d7588fa403a0cbf1e1a0728203c555eac51b172cae94798
confirmations
472826
spent
true